WebJan 4, 2024 · The main difference between anaphase 1 and 2 is that homologous chromosomes are separated during anaphase 1 whereas sister chromatids are separated during anaphase 2. What separates during anaphase 2? Anaphase 2, which takes place at the meiosis 2, is the step where sister chromatids are separated. WebAnaphase 2 is the third stage of meiosis 2. It occurs after metaphase 2 when the chromosomes are in the equatorial plane, and the spindle fibers are connected to the kinetochores. The sister chromatids of each chromosome separate and travel toward the opposing poles due to the shortening of kinetochore microtubules.
